Pineapple Honey Glazed Ham

Best Thanksgiving Meat Dinner Recipes (2)

Another popular alternative to Thanksgiving turkey is HAM. Aside from the fact that they’re as appetizing as turkeys, hams are pretty customizable too when it comes to their glaze.

This one here is a tender, juicy ham bathed with a pineapple honey rum glaze and spiced up with Caribbean flavors like nutmeg, cloves, and thyme. If your ham comes with a glaze, replace it with this one and your taste buds are going to thank you. Top it with pineapple slices and cherries for a pretty presentation. Prime Rib Roast

I have never met someone who would pass up a good slice of a prime rib roast. It definitely is a showstopper and crowd-pleaser main dish!

This Prime Rib Roast is one of the easy dinner recipes for the holidays or even on special occasions seasoned primarily with rosemary, thyme, garlic, paprika, and cayenne. Perfectly juicy, moist medium-rare meat with a gorgeous brown crackly crust on the outside.

Best paired with mashed potato orgreen beans. And hey, let’s not forget the wine!

Pernil

Best Thanksgiving Meat Dinner Recipes (8)

Crispy, crackling, and sensational! Words are not enough to describe this outrageously delicious pork dinner recipe. It’s a Puerto Ricanherb and spice marinatedpork shoulder slowly roasted in the oven until tender and fall-of-the-bone delicious with an amazing crisp andcrackling skin.

You don’t have to do some heavy work for this easy Thanksgiving dinner menu.The spice blend does all the heavy lifting work for you once you rub it onto the pork. No need for searing! Super easy and insanely good!

Slow Cooker Pork Loin

Best Thanksgiving Meat Dinner Recipes (10)

If you want to get a little more adventurous and fun with your Thanksgiving dinner recipes, you can start off with this slow cooker pork loin.

It’s an amazingly tender pork loin stuffed with pineapples and garlic, then slowly cooked on a bed of pineapples and onions topped with a balsamic brown sugar glaze.

You’ll love theperfect balance of savory, tart, and sweetness in every bite. Pair it with this Thanksgiving-favorite cornbread dressing.

What is the most popular meat for Thanksgiving? ›

Baked ham is served at Thanksgiving in many households. Roasted goose or duck, foods which were traditional European centerpieces of Christmas dinners, are sometimes served in place of a Thanksgiving turkey. Italian Americans might serve capon as the main course to the Thanksgiving meal.

What is the most popular alternative to having a turkey? ›

Other poultry candidates include rich and fatty duck or roasted chicken, both of which will stand in seamlessly and pair perfectly with classic Thanksgiving sides. There are also cuts of beef to consider such as prime rib, beef tenderloin, brisket or pot roast.

What is the cheapest meat for Thanksgiving? ›

While turkey and stuffed chicken breasts often take centerstage at the holidays, chicken legs and thighs are the perfect alternative. They are both significantly cheaper at $1.92 per pound on average and much easier to not overcook.
